1. Three-season rooms differ from year-round additions. Three-season rooms are designed to provide a sheltered space to enjoy an outdoor setting and to bring natural light into a home. They lack central air conditioning and heating. A fan can be added to circulate air to cool the room and a heater can be used to extend the use.Is your entire home equipped with central air except for your enclosed porch or 3-season room? Unlike a four-season room, which hooks up with your HVAC system, a three-season room is not insulated or climate-controlled. Instead, it relies on large windows and natural light to …

Since three-season sunrooms aren’t typically the most-used room in the house, you don’t need to waste money trying to heat the space all day every day. Instead, you can buy a space heater or electric fireplace to keep the room when it’s in use. The cost to convert a deck into a three-season room depends on the size and design of the deck. The simplest approach is to enclose the porch area with screened walls and install windows and doors where needed. The best flooring choice for your unheated sunroom is ceramic tile. More specifically, glazed ceramic tile. Even if you don’t opt for glazed tile, the other two ceramic choices are style great. Dura-Bilt Products manufactures Three-Season Sunrooms with a 1” or 2” wall thickness. The very popular Standard Three-Season Sunroom with 1” walls features four styles of window options and two door options. The Deluxe Three-Season Sunroom features a 2” wall and four styles of window options. The Premier Three …
